Migration from ODI 11g to ODI 12.2.1.3.0 - Outer Joins Change the Mappings Code (Doc ID 2443563.1)

Last updated on DECEMBER 19, 2024

Applies to:

Oracle Data Integrator - Version 12.2.1.3.0 to 12.2.1.3.0 [Release 12c]
Information in this document applies to any platform.

Symptoms

In Oracle Data Integrator (ODI) 11g, the positions of some Filters on Integration Interfaces that contain the Outer Join symbol (+) hard coded in the Join conditions, are before the Join.

It has been observed that after upgrading to ODI 12.2.1.3.0, the position of Outer Join symbol (+) are after the Joins, and therefore the code the Mapping executes, and the execution result differs between ODI 11g and 12c.

Same behavior also affects Mappings that use Joins for the Outer Join instead of a Filter.
